  Mental Health

This page features current projects, events, and reports addressing neuroscience and mental and behavioral health.  Also listed is the The Rhoda and Bernard Sarnat International Award in Mental Health, a yearly prize awarded for outstanding achievement in improving mental health services, research, or public policy.
